Transaction 7e59f872835adf9587e642827a50da9c2276ce72eb22bf8001d6451fac91fa45

4 Input
2 Outputs
  • 7e59f872835adf9587e642827a50da9c2276ce72eb22bf8001d6451fac91fa45:0
  • value  25000000
    address  3Dw5DibMu3jM6sXugPrvMxunUCQD5cZTXP
  • 7e59f872835adf9587e642827a50da9c2276ce72eb22bf8001d6451fac91fa45:1
  • value  1419595
    address  32b4kyS1vaAb8SPLgG87Cze4srAt4MEGbW